@charset "UTF-8";
/* CSS Document */
#mainContent {
	width:811px;
	float:left;
}

#primary {
	width:811px;
	height:270px;
	margin:0px 0px;
	padding:0px 0px;
}

#secondary {
	width:811px;
	margin:0px 0px;
	padding:10px 0px 0px 0px;
	clear:left;
}

#slidebar {
	float:left;
	width:188px;
	height:auto;
	padding:0px;
}

#footer {
	clear:both;
	padding:0px 0px;
}

#hotjobs {
	position:absolute;
	top:327px;
	left:187px;
}

#hotjobs a img {
	border:0px;
}

#searchBox {
	width:268px;
	margin:0px 0px 0px 0px;
	padding-left:5px;
	float:left;
}

#searchBox img {
	border:none;
}

#searchBoxTitle {
	background:url(../img/quickSearchTitle.jpg) no-repeat top left;
	width:257px;
	height:39px;
}

#searchBoxTitle_c {
	background:url(../img/quickSearchTitle_c.jpg) no-repeat top left;
	width:257px;
	height:39px;
}

#searchBoxForm {
	background:url(../img/quickSearchFormBg.jpg) no-repeat top left;
	font-size:10px;
	width:252px;
	height:113px;
	padding-left:5px;
}

#searchBoxResultTitle {
	background:url(../img/quickSearchResultTitleBg.jpg) no-repeat top left;
	width:247px;
	height:19px;
	font-size:12px;
	font-style:italic;
	color:#000;
	padding-left:10px;
}

#searchBoxResult {
	background:url(../img/quickSearchResultBg.jpg) no-repeat top left;
	font-size:10px;
	width:232px;
	height:61px;
	padding-left:25px;
}

#searchBoxResult p{
	font-size:12px;
	font-style:italic;
	color:#555;
}

#searchBoxResult ul {
	font-size:12px;
	font-style:italic;
	list-style-image:url(../img/arrow.gif);
}


#searchBoxResult li {
	padding:2px;
}

#searchBoxResult a:link, a:visited {
	color:#555;
	text-decoration:none;
}

#searchBoxResult a:hover {
	color:#000;
	text-decoration:underline;
}

#searchBoxFooter {
	background:url(../img/quickSearchFooter.jpg) no-repeat top left;
	width:202px;
	height:39px;
	padding:5px 0px 0px 55px;
}

a#moreJobsLink:link, a#moreJobsLink:visited {
	color:#FFF;
	text-decoration:none;
}

a#moreJobsLink:hover {
	color:#FC3;
	text-decoration:none;
}

#searchBoxForm table td {
	padding:5px;
}

.searchFormLeftCol {
	width:100x;
	color:#FFF;
	font-size:10px;
}

#pillarsContainer {
	width:533px;
	margin:0px 0px;
	padding:3px 0px;
	float:left;
}

#newsContainer {
	width:395px;
	margin:0px 0px 0px 0px;
	padding:5px 5px;
	float:left;
}

#newsTitle {
	background:url(../img/newsTitleBg.jpg) no-repeat top left;
	width:370px;
	height:15px;
	margin:0px 0px;
	color:#FFF;
	font-size:12px;
	padding:5px 10px;
}

#newsContent {
	width:388px;
	border-collapse:separate;
	border-top:#DDD 1px solid;
	border-left:#DDD 1px solid;
	border-right:#DDD 1px solid;
	margin:0px 0px;
}

#newsContent ul {
	font-size:10px;
	color:#555;
	list-style-image:url(../img/square.gif);
	padding-left:25px;
	padding-right:10px;
	height:211px;
	overflow-y:scroll;
}

#newsContent ul li {
	margin:8px 0px;
}

#newsFooter {
	width:388px;
	border-collapse:separate;
	border-bottom:#DDD 1px solid;
	border-left:#DDD 1px solid;
	border-right:#DDD 1px solid;
	margin:0px 0px;
	text-align:right;
}

#comingEventContainer {
	width:395px;
	margin:0px 0px 0px 0px;
	padding-left:10px;
	padding-top:5px;
	float:left;
}


#comingEventTitle {
	background:url(../img/comingEventTitleBg.jpg) no-repeat top left;
	width:370px;
	height:15px;
	margin:0px 0px;
	color:#FFF;
	font-size:12px;
	padding:5px 10px;
}

#comingEventContain {
	width:388px;
	border-collapse:separate;
	border-top:#DDD 1px solid;
	border-left:#DDD 1px solid;
	border-right:#DDD 1px solid;
	margin:0px 0px;
}


#comingEventContain ul {
	font-size:10px;
	color:#555;
	list-style-image:url(../img/square.gif);
	padding-left:25px;
	padding-right:10px;
	height:211px;
	overflow-y:scroll;
}

#comingEventContain ul li {
	margin:8px 0px;
}


#comingEventFooter {
	width:388px;
	border-collapse:separate;
	border-bottom:#DDD 1px solid;
	border-left:#DDD 1px solid;
	border-right:#DDD 1px solid;
	margin:0px 0px;
	text-align:right;
}

a.more:link, a.more:visited {
	font-size:10px;
	color:#09F;
	text-decoration:none;
}

a.more:hover {
	font-size:10px;
	color:#690;
	text-decoration:none;
}

